Gun Western Australian reinsman, Gary Hall Jnr and Chris Lewis, are part of a star-studded cast to contest the 2015 Sky Racing Australian Driving Championship at Launceston on Sunday.
Lewis and Hall Jnr join Ricky Duggan (Tasmania), Gareth Rattray (Tasmania), Ryan Hryhorec, (South Australia), Danielle Hill (South Australia), Grant Dixon (Queensland), Shane Graham (Queensland), Lauren Panella (New South Wales), Robert Morris (New South Wales), Greg Sugars (Victoria) and Gavin Lang (Victoria).
Two drivers from each state, who have been selected based on last season’s premiership driver results, will garner points from six of the nine races on the Launceston card.
Hall will combine with Witch Master (Race 2), Future Promises (Race 3), Lu Way Lord (Race 4), Palmisano (Race 5), Freelander (Race 6) and Tomeara (Race 7).
Lewis drives Devil Of Tyne (Race 2), Licinia (Race 3), Highway Christina (Race 4), Pushkin (Race 5), Art Of My Art (Race 6) and Siduri (Race 7).
Combined the 12 state representatives have won over 26,000 races with Gavin Land leading the charge with 5,578 victories. Victoria’s gun driver is closely followed by Chris Lewis, an inductee into the West Australian Racing Industry Hall Of Fame in 2011.
Hall Jnr and Lewis finished first and second respectively in the 2014-15 Leading Metropolitan Driver Award. The former scored 113 wins including the WA Derby and grossed stakes in excess of $1.8 million.
Hall Jnr, who drove Im Themightyquinn to three Inter Dominion titles, said he was delighted to be representing his state.
“It means a lot to me after placing in Adelaide last year I am keen to go one better,” he told RWWA.
“I’ve never driven in Tasmania so it’s a new experience for me.
“One of my ambitions is to be involved in the World Driving Championship, so if I take it out I will be able to achieve this.”
